>It's probably a leftover entry in the database from that botched
>installation. You could manually remove it using a DB administration
>program like phpmyadmin. You're probably looking for the entry in the
>capturecard table IIRC that corresponds to that bogus hostname.
>
>
Shouldn't he be able to delete the card by pressing DELETE (probably
"D") when selecting the card in mythtv-setup?
